回答:shell操作數(shù)據(jù)庫,方便我們寫腳本,支持比較復(fù)雜的sqlshell操作數(shù)據(jù)庫的好處是效率高,之前試過在mysql命令行里執(zhí)行還原數(shù)據(jù)庫的語句,shell下的速度就是比mysql命令行的快的多。shell操作數(shù)據(jù)庫,使得我們操作數(shù)據(jù)庫可以腳本化,可以支持更加復(fù)雜的sql。shell操作數(shù)據(jù)庫之-數(shù)據(jù)庫備份業(yè)務(wù)中我們經(jīng)常會備份一份數(shù)據(jù)用于其它系統(tǒng)使用,所以會有凌晨的時候執(zhí)行這樣的操作,這個時間寫一個...
回答:謝邀。C語言已經(jīng)是非常簡潔的編程語言了,數(shù)組肯定不是多余的語法了。可以說,數(shù)組基本上是所有現(xiàn)代高級編程語言不可或缺的語法了。但是C語言中的數(shù)組并不難,題主也不用太擔(dān)心自己學(xué)不會。我的上一個回答,討論了C語言中的結(jié)構(gòu)體,它是一種復(fù)合數(shù)據(jù)類型,有了結(jié)構(gòu)體,C語言可以應(yīng)對各種復(fù)雜的數(shù)據(jù)模型,比如上一節(jié)的平行四邊形問題。但是有些問題,就算是結(jié)構(gòu)體,也很難解決。請看下面這個問題:小明班級有 60 個人,期末...
回答:關(guān)聯(lián)數(shù)組,相對于索引數(shù)組,又稱字典。聲明方式: declare -A reladictreladict[name] = hello #賦值引用方式: echo ${reladict[name]} #輸出hello求長度: echo ${#reladict[@]}
回答:可以,sql相關(guān)的都是差不多。不過也有很多區(qū)別,具體的可以看文檔,特定版本的修改要看changelist?,F(xiàn)在各個數(shù)據(jù)庫發(fā)展都很快,很多以前不支持的功能慢慢都支持了。另外就是善用搜索,遇到問題多搜搜
...緩存array.length 這個技巧很簡單,這個在處理一個很大的數(shù)組循環(huán)時,對性能影響將是非常大的?;旧?,大家都會寫一個這樣的同步迭代的數(shù)組: for(var i = 0; i < array.length; i++) { console.log(array[i]); } 如果是一個小型數(shù)組,這樣...
...緩存array.length 這個技巧很簡單,這個在處理一個很大的數(shù)組循環(huán)時,對性能影響將是非常大的?;旧?,大家都會寫一個這樣的同步迭代的數(shù)組: for(var i = 0; i < array.length; i++) { console.log(array[i]); } 如果是一個小型數(shù)組,這樣...
...的解,相信一定會讓你有所收獲,不然你看我。 1. 巧用數(shù)組下標(biāo) 數(shù)組的下標(biāo)是一個隱含的很有用的數(shù)組,特別是在統(tǒng)計一些數(shù)字,或者判斷一些整型數(shù)是否出現(xiàn)過的時候。例如,給你一串字母,讓你判斷這些字母出現(xiàn)的次數(shù)時...
...需在函數(shù)中使用,但是其他地方還是很有用的。 5. 獲取數(shù)組最后n個元素 可以使用以下代碼獲取數(shù)組中最后n個元素 var array = [1, 2, 3, 4, 5, 6]; console.log(array.slice(-1)); //[6] console.log(array.slice(-2)); //[5, 6] 原理:Array.prototype.slice(begin,e...
...作者:wengjq 1、鏈表 鏈表存儲有序的元素集合,但不同于數(shù)組,鏈表中的元素在內(nèi)存中并不是連續(xù)... javaScript 的數(shù)據(jù)結(jié)構(gòu)與算法(五)——樹 - 前端 - 掘金樹 樹是一種分層數(shù)據(jù)的抽象模型。一個樹的結(jié)構(gòu)包含一系列存在父子關(guān)系...
...作者:wengjq 1、鏈表 鏈表存儲有序的元素集合,但不同于數(shù)組,鏈表中的元素在內(nèi)存中并不是連續(xù)... javaScript 的數(shù)據(jù)結(jié)構(gòu)與算法(五)——樹 - 前端 - 掘金樹 樹是一種分層數(shù)據(jù)的抽象模型。一個樹的結(jié)構(gòu)包含一系列存在父子關(guān)系...
...的, 我們只需要遍歷一遍, 將所有滿足的元素放到另一個數(shù)組就完成操作了. 這樣就會使用到O(n)的空間復(fù)雜度. 因為限制條件的存在, 我們必須尋找其他的思想, 只能在原數(shù)組上進行操作, 這樣才能滿足O(1)的空間復(fù)雜度. 這樣我們就...
...外,本文版權(quán)歸原作者所有,翻譯僅用于學(xué)習(xí)。 1. 刪除數(shù)組尾部元素 一個簡單的用來清空或則刪除數(shù)組尾部元素的簡單方法就是改變數(shù)組的length屬性值。 const arr = [11, 22, 33, 44, 55, 66]; // truncanting arr.length = 3; console.log(arr); //=> [11...
...建許多相似的變量,這時候你可以把數(shù)據(jù)作為元素存儲在數(shù)組中。數(shù)組中的元素都有自己的 ID,因此可以方便地訪問它們。 關(guān)聯(lián)數(shù)組 關(guān)聯(lián)數(shù)組,它的每個 ID 鍵都關(guān)聯(lián)一個值。在存儲有關(guān)具體命名的值的數(shù)據(jù)時,使用數(shù)值數(shù)組不...
.../74... 數(shù)字格式化 1234567890 --> 1,234,567,890;argruments 對象(類數(shù)組)轉(zhuǎn)換成數(shù)組: https://www.mwcxs.top/page/74... 今天我們來介紹一下數(shù)字取整,數(shù)組求和。 二、數(shù)字取整 1、普通版 const a = parseInt(2.33333);parseInt()方法是解析一個字符串參數(shù)...
...的,配合展開操作...一起,我們可以使用它來創(chuàng)建一個新數(shù)組,該數(shù)組只有唯一的值。 const array = [1, 1, 2, 3, 5, 5, 1] const uniqueArray = [...new Set(array)]; console.log(uniqueArray); // Result: [1, 2, 3, 5] 在ES6之前,隔離惟一值將涉及比這多得多的...
...的,配合展開操作...一起,我們可以使用它來創(chuàng)建一個新數(shù)組,該數(shù)組只有唯一的值。 const array = [1, 1, 2, 3, 5, 5, 1] const uniqueArray = [...new Set(array)]; console.log(uniqueArray); // Result: [1, 2, 3, 5] 在ES6之前,隔離惟一值將涉及比這多得多的...
...的,配合展開操作...一起,我們可以使用它來創(chuàng)建一個新數(shù)組,該數(shù)組只有唯一的值。 const array = [1, 1, 2, 3, 5, 5, 1] const uniqueArray = [...new Set(array)]; console.log(uniqueArray); // Result: [1, 2, 3, 5] 在ES6之前,隔離惟一值將涉及比這多得多的...
...y的創(chuàng)建很靈活,可以使用Array構(gòu)造函數(shù),也可以直接創(chuàng)建數(shù)組字面量。 var arr = new Array(); //[] var brr = Array(); //[] 兩者等效 var arr = Array(3); //[] arr.length; //3 長度為3的空數(shù)組 var arr = Array(22,33,qq,{}); ...
...ush(name+=+json[name]); } return arr.join(&); } 驗證是否為數(shù)組 function isArray(obj){ return Array.isArray(obj) || Object.prototype.toString.call(obj) === [object Array]; } 先檢驗本地是否有Array.isArr...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關(guān)性能圖表。同時根據(jù)訓(xùn)練、推理能力由高到低做了...